07-04-2010, 06:03 PM | #1 |
Junior Member
Posts: 4
Karma: 10
Join Date: Jul 2010
Device: Sony Ereader PRS600
|
Can't convert MOBI to EPUB.. conversion FAILS
I have converted a bunch of my kindle books already.. but for some reason this one won't.
(FYI... I have already removed the DRM) Here is what is says: ERROR: Conversion Error: <b>Failed</b>: Convert book 1 of 1 (Holy Bible, New Living Translation) Convert book 1 of 1 (Holy Bible, New Living Translation) Resolved conversion options calibre version: 0.7.7 {'asciiize': False, 'author_sort': None, 'authors': None, 'base_font_size': 0.0, 'book_producer': None, 'change_justification': u'original', 'chapter': u"//*[((name()='h1' or name()='h2') and re:test(., 'chapter|book|section|part\\s+', 'i')) or @class = 'chapter']", 'chapter_mark': u'pagebreak', 'comments': None, 'cover': '/var/folders/jo/joFr6G7ZFeSggh3nEffvWU+++TI/-Tmp-/calibre_0.7.7_usqvmA.jpeg', 'debug_pipeline': u'/Volumes/Macintosh HD/Users/WallyMAC/Desktop', 'disable_font_rescaling': False, 'dont_split_on_page_breaks': False, 'extra_css': None, 'extract_to': None, 'flow_size': 260, 'font_size_mapping': None, 'footer_regex': u'(?i)(?<=<hr>)((\\s*<a name=\\d+></a>((<img.+?>)*<br>\\s*)?\\d+<br>\\s*.*?\\s*)|(\\s* <a name=\\d+></a>((<img.+?>)*<br>\\s*)?.*?<br>\\s*\\d+))(?=<br>)' , 'header_regex': u'(?i)(?<=<hr>)((\\s*<a name=\\d+></a>((<img.+?>)*<br>\\s*)?\\d+<br>\\s*.*?\\s*)|(\\s* <a name=\\d+></a>((<img.+?>)*<br>\\s*)?.*?<br>\\s*\\d+))(?=<br>)' , 'input_encoding': None, 'input_profile': <calibre.customize.profiles.InputProfile object at 0x6578b70>, 'insert_blank_line': False, 'insert_metadata': False, 'isbn': None, 'keep_ligatures': False, 'language': None, 'level1_toc': None, 'level2_toc': None, 'level3_toc': None, 'line_height': 0.0, 'linearize_tables': False, 'margin_bottom': 5.0, 'margin_left': 5.0, 'margin_right': 5.0, 'margin_top': 5.0, 'max_toc_links': 50, 'no_chapters_in_toc': False, 'no_default_epub_cover': False, 'no_inline_navbars': False, 'no_svg_cover': False, 'output_profile': <calibre.customize.profiles.OutputProfile object at 0x6578d50>, 'page_breaks_before': u"//*[name()='h1' or name()='h2']", 'prefer_metadata_cover': False, 'preprocess_html': False, 'preserve_cover_aspect_ratio': False, 'pretty_print': True, 'pubdate': None, 'publisher': None, 'rating': None, 'read_metadata_from_opf': '/var/folders/jo/joFr6G7ZFeSggh3nEffvWU+++TI/-Tmp-/calibre_0.7.7_iMeV_H.opf', 'remove_first_image': False, 'remove_footer': False, 'remove_header': False, 'remove_paragraph_spacing': False, 'remove_paragraph_spacing_indent_size': 1.5, 'series': None, 'series_index': None, 'tags': None, 'timestamp': None, 'title': None, 'title_sort': None, 'toc_filter': None, 'toc_threshold': 6, 'use_auto_toc': False, 'verbose': 2} Python function terminated unexpectedly: maximum recursion depth exceeded in cmp InputFormatPlugin: MOBI Input running on /Volumes/Macintosh HD/Users/WallyMAC/Calibre Library/Tyndale/Holy Bible, New Living Translation (14)/Holy Bible, New Living Translation - Tyndale.mobi Extracting text... Adding anchors... Extracting images... Cleaning up HTML... Parsing HTML... Malformed markup, parsing using BeautifulSoup MOBI markup appears to contain random bytes. Stripping. Extracting text... Adding anchors... Extracting images... Cleaning up HTML... Parsing HTML... Malformed markup, parsing using BeautifulSoup MOBI markup appears to contain random bytes. Stripping. Traceback (most recent call last): File "/Applications/calibre-3.app/Contents/Resources/Python/lib/python2.6/site.py", line 147, in main return run_entry_point() File "/Applications/calibre-3.app/Contents/Resources/Python/lib/python2.6/site.py", line 116, in run_entry_point return getattr(pmod, func)() File "site-packages/calibre/utils/ipc/worker.py", line 99, in main File "site-packages/calibre/gui2/convert/gui_conversion.py", line 24, in gui_convert File "site-packages/calibre/ebooks/conversion/plumber.py", line 815, in run File "site-packages/calibre/customize/conversion.py", line 211, in __call__ File "site-packages/calibre/ebooks/mobi/input.py", line 27, in convert File "site-packages/calibre/ebooks/mobi/reader.py", line 332, in extract_content File "site-packages/lxml/html/soupparser.py", line 23, in fromstring File "site-packages/lxml/html/soupparser.py", line 67, in _parse File "site-packages/lxml/html/soupparser.py", line 77, in _convert_tree File "site-packages/lxml/html/soupparser.py", line 87, in _convert_children File "site-packages/lxml/html/soupparser.py", line 87, in _convert_children File "site-packages/lxml/html/soupparser.py", line 87, in _convert_childrenle "site-packages/lxml/html/soupparser.py", line 87, in _convert_children File "site-packages/lxml/html/soupparser.py", line 86, in _convert_children File "lxml.etree.pyx", line 2437, in lxml.etree.SubElement (src/lxml/lxml.etree.c:47345) File "apihelpers.pxi", line 210, in lxml.etree._makeSubElement (src/lxml/lxml.etree.c:11391) File "apihelpers.pxi", line 206, in lxml.etree._makeSubElement (src/lxml/lxml.etree.c:11339) File "lxml.etree.pyx", line 1332, in lxml.etree._elementFactory (src/lxml/lxml.etree.c:37004) File "classlookup.pxi", line 339, in lxml.etree._parser_class_lookup (src/lxml/lxml.etree.c:55127) File "classlookup.pxi", line 396, in lxml.etree._custom_class_lookup (src/lxml/lxml.etree.c:55541) File "site-packages/lxml/html/__init__.py", line 493, in lookup RuntimeError: maximum recursion depth exceeded in cmp Any insight? Thanks. Last edited by wallace.webmail; 07-16-2010 at 12:44 AM. |
07-06-2010, 05:13 PM | #2 |
Junior Member
Posts: 4
Karma: 10
Join Date: Jul 2010
Device: Sony Ereader PRS600
|
anyone??
anyone have any ideas on this?
Todd |
Advert | |
|
07-07-2010, 01:09 AM | #3 | |
US Navy, Retired
Posts: 9,865
Karma: 13806776
Join Date: Feb 2009
Location: North Carolina
Device: Icarus Illumina XL HD, Nexus 7
|
Quote:
There are various reasons this happens, I know enough that I can say I don't know all the reasons it might have happened. One reason it happens is using a older version of mobidedrm, but even the most current version might have trouble with some files. You can see if you have the latest mobidedrm by Googling Apprentice Alf's Blog. Just reading the mobidedrm change log (included inside each file) below, you can see the problems that keep occurring. View the mobidedrm.py as a text file to see your version/log. Spoiler:
PS. When posting a giant error log wrap the error log in code tags (the #) then wrap it in spoiler tags (the crossed out eye). |
|
07-13-2010, 12:54 PM | #4 |
Junior Member
Posts: 4
Karma: 10
Join Date: Jul 2010
Device: Sony Ereader PRS600
|
where, then, would I find the "99.99% correct" part of the book? I'd take that. But I can't find the new ePub file.
Are there settings I should try changing? I am new here, but very computer savvy... just not ebook savvy, Thanks! |
07-13-2010, 01:35 PM | #5 |
Wizard
Posts: 4,004
Karma: 177841
Join Date: Dec 2009
Device: WinMo: IPAQ; Android: HTC HD2, Archos 7o; Java:Gravity T
|
PPS: You can do this now by hitting the edit key on the original post. It might make it easier for new and old readers to get to the bottom of the thread.
|
Advert | |
|
07-16-2010, 12:45 AM | #6 |
Junior Member
Posts: 4
Karma: 10
Join Date: Jul 2010
Device: Sony Ereader PRS600
|
Done. Thanks guys.
Any thoughts on how to get the "99.9%" of the book? Todd |
|
Similar Threads | ||||
Thread | Thread Starter | Forum | Replies | Last Post |
epub to mobi conversion problems | rcdc | Calibre | 5 | 09-18-2010 02:29 AM |
To MOBI, Chapter detection fails? Works for EPUB | Fmstrat | Calibre | 7 | 08-29-2010 05:37 PM |
Epub to Mobi conversion | MichaelGray | Calibre | 2 | 08-12-2010 01:08 PM |
How good is Epub -> Mobi conversion really? | AdrianM | Amazon Kindle | 26 | 07-31-2010 11:04 PM |
Mobi (no DRM) fails to convert to epub | richmgray | Calibre | 1 | 04-11-2010 07:11 PM |